English to Chinese Dictionary


Did you mean: shifu ship shiva shufa shiba sifa chifa shafa ?

始发 shǐ (of trains etc) to set off (on a journey) / to start (being issued or circulated) / to start (happening) / originating
施法 shī to implement the law / to perform sorcery
食法 shí cooking method
释法 shì to interpret the law

<< back to the home page